Compliance With Industry Laws
Conformity with sector regulations is vital for making sure the safety and efficiency of pipe procedures. Regulative structures, such as those established by the Environmental Defense Agency (EPA) and the Pipeline and Hazardous Products Safety Management (PHMSA), established strict criteria that drivers must stick to. These guidelines cover different facets, consisting of pipe style, building, maintenance, and tracking, guaranteeing that systems run securely and properly. Non-compliance can cause serious charges, functional delays, and environmental hazards. By adhering to these laws, pipeline business not just secure public safety and the setting however likewise boost their functional efficiency. Inevitably, governing compliance cultivates depend on amongst stakeholders, guaranteeing that pipeline services can operate effortlessly in an affordable landscape while meeting lawful obligations.

Pipeline Design and Infrastructure Considerations
How can the design and infrastructure of pipelines affect total operational efficiency? The setup of pipelines plays an important role in determining their efficiency. Efficient layout reduces rubbing losses, hence reducing energy usage throughout fluid transport. Elements such as diameter, product selection, and design straight influence flow prices and upkeep demands.
In addition, strategic positioning of shutoffs and checking systems boosts operational control and safety and security. Creek Pipe local contractor. Infrastructure considerations, including ease of access for maintenance and repair work, significantly impact downtime and overall productivity
Moreover, incorporating advanced innovation for real-time monitoring facilitates punctual detection of leaks or inefficiencies, making certain quick actions to issues. The total structural integrity, affected by material longevity and environmental factors, likewise shapes lasting operational success. Consequently, thoughtful layout and durable facilities are necessary for optimizing pipe effectiveness, inevitably adding to the dependability and productivity of pipeline services.

What Are the Key Causes of Pipeline Failures?
The major reasons of pipeline failings consist of corrosion, faulty building and construction, product issues, outside damage, leaks, and functional mistakes. Each factor adds significantly to prospective threats, highlighting the importance of regular maintenance and monitoring for safety and security.
